Russia Evacuates Citizens From Iran, Halts Consular Services Amid Escalating Israel-Iran Conflict
Russia has announced the evacuation of several of its citizens from Iran and the temporary closure of its consulate in Tehran, citing rising tensions and escalating hostilities between Israel and Iran.
“Due to the current situation, the consular service of the embassy is temporarily suspending its activities,” the Russian embassy in Tehran said via Telegram on Sunday.
It added that updates on the resumption of services would be communicated at a later date.
The evacuation includes members of the Tchaikovsky Grand Symphony Orchestra. Russia’s Culture Minister, Olga Lyubimova, confirmed that the musicians crossed into Azerbaijan, while a film crew led by Russian director Fyodor Bondarchuk had exited Iran via the same route a day earlier.
Amid the ongoing conflict, Russia’s civil aviation authority has also directed airlines to suspend flights to Iran and Israel and avoid their airspace, including that of Jordan and Iraq, until at least June 26.
This follows formal travel advisories issued on Friday.
The developments come after Israel launched a series of strikes on Iran’s military and nuclear facilities early Friday. Iran responded with multiple missile barrages targeting Israeli cities.
Russian President Vladimir Putin condemned Israel’s actions, warning of a “dangerous escalation” in the region. Russia maintains diplomatic relations with both Tehran and Tel Aviv.
